You're right -- there's an eighth note left of cis2. that it doesn't print. It counts that eighth note for bar line checks, but doesn't print it. (to avoid confusion when reporting a bug, please make your example as small as possible, as below)
% 2.7.39 -- final 8th note missing on the d2. in the first line. It should print like the second line.
\layout { \context { \Voice \remove "Note_heads_engraver" \consists "Completion_heads_engraver" } } \relative c'' { c4 c c8 c c d2. r4. | \break c4 c c8 c c d8 ~ d2 ~ d8 r4. | }
